HANDOVER — Supplier Contract Renewal

From: Director Ops (Keller) to Director Procurement (Brandis)

Tollivant Components renewal expires end of March. Draft terms agreed: two-year term, 4% price uplift, quarterly quality audits. Outstanding: penalty clause language and logistics cost split. Legal review booked. Do not signal our fallback supplier talks to Tollivant. Heads of department: hold orders above threshold until signature. Context for urgency follows below.

management briefing: Only 33 of the 205 pilot accounts renewed Kasath, so a churn review is set for October 17. Weniusek Logistics is in early talks to buy Holethax Freight for about $345.6 million.

Ticket: rotatekit credentials expired again

Heads up for whoever inherits this: the Quillbrook rotatekit utility stopped mid-cycle last night because its own service credential lapsed. Yes, the rotation tool can't rotate itself — known gap, tracked under the Pendlow epic. Short-term fix is to reissue manually and restart the sweep; Marisol documented the restart flag in the tool's readme. For the restart to work, paste the fresh key for the Ostermere vault bridge directly below this line.

API key for kajeg-tajop: qvz3-w1m

Subject: Memtrace cut-over complete

Team,

Cut-over to Memtrace v2 for GPU memory profiling finished last night. Old v1 agents are disabled; any tickets referencing v1 dashboards should be closed as resolved-by-migration. Sampling overhead is now under 2% and allocation traces include kernel names. Known gap: profiles older than 30 days were not migrated. Point customers at the v2 docs for setup questions. For reference when troubleshooting, the agent now runs with the following configuration.

settings of bagaf-bawip:
[aldax]
port = 5000
region = south-4
host = aldax.brasklabs.corp
team = brivan
timeout_ms = 2000
retries = 2

## Digest Scheduling

Plugin authors: the Mailgrove digest scheduler batches sends in 15-minute windows. Register your digest hook via the plugin manifest; ad-hoc cron calls are rejected. Respect the per-tenant rate ceiling or your plugin gets throttled for the cycle. Test against the Sandvale staging queue before release. Schema docs live in the developer portal. Questions about scheduling slots go to the platform inbox.

alerts address for kafof-bagag: kasael@olvarqdyn.corp